javax.swing.JPopupMenu.setBorderPainted()方法的使用及代码示例

x33g5p2x  于2022-01-21 转载在 其他  
字(1.5k)|赞(0)|评价(0)|浏览(116)

本文整理了Java中javax.swing.JPopupMenu.setBorderPainted()方法的一些代码示例,展示了JPopupMenu.setBorderPainted()的具体用法。这些代码示例主要来源于Github/Stackoverflow/Maven等平台,是从一些精选项目中提取出来的代码,具有较强的参考意义,能在一定程度帮忙到你。JPopupMenu.setBorderPainted()方法的具体详情如下:
包路径:javax.swing.JPopupMenu
类名称:JPopupMenu
方法名:setBorderPainted

JPopupMenu.setBorderPainted介绍

暂无

代码示例

代码示例来源:origin: org.netbeans.api/org-openide-awt

/**
 * Creates a new tool bar with a specified
 * <code>name</code> and
 * <code>orientation</code>. All other constructors call this constructor.
 * If
 * <code>orientation</code> is an invalid value, an exception will be
 * thrown.
 *
 * @param name the name of the tool bar
 * @param orientation the initial orientation -- it must be     *        either <code>HORIZONTAL</code> or <code>VERTICAL</code>
 * @exception IllegalArgumentException if orientation is neither
 * <code>HORIZONTAL</code> nor <code>VERTICAL</code>
 */
public ToolbarWithOverflow(String name, int orientation) {
  super(name, orientation);
  setupOverflowButton();
  popup = new JPopupMenu();
  popup.setBorderPainted(false);
  popup.setBorder(BorderFactory.createEmptyBorder());
  overflowToolbar = new JToolBar("overflowToolbar", orientation == HORIZONTAL ? VERTICAL : HORIZONTAL);
  overflowToolbar.setFloatable(false);
  overflowToolbar.setBorder(BorderFactory.createLineBorder(Color.LIGHT_GRAY, 1));
}

代码示例来源:origin: stackoverflow.com

JPopupMenu popup = new JPopupMenu();
popup.add(button);
popup.setBorderPainted(false);
popup.setLightWeightPopupEnabled(false);
return popup;

相关文章

JPopupMenu类方法